在日常办公中,Excel是处理数据和信息的重要工具之一。然而,在使用过程中,我们有时会遇到一些令人头疼的问题,比如“Excel无法打开文件,因为文件或文件扩展名无效”。这种错误不仅影响工作效率,还可能带来数据丢失的风险。那么,如何有效解决这一问题呢?本文将从多个角度分析原因并提供实用的解决方案。
一、问题的原因分析
1. 文件损坏
- 文件在传输过程中可能出现损坏,导致其结构异常。
- 使用非正常方式关闭Excel(如强制退出)可能导致文件未完全保存。
2. 文件扩展名错误
- 文件名的扩展名被错误修改,例如将`.xlsx`改为`.txt`或`.doc`。
- 文件的实际格式与扩展名不匹配,从而被Excel拒绝打开。
3. 病毒感染
- 某些病毒程序可能会篡改文件内容,使其无法被正常读取。
- 感染的文件可能携带恶意代码,进一步危害系统安全。
4. 软件版本兼容性问题
- 高版本创建的文件在低版本Excel中可能无法正确解析。
- 文件中包含某些高级功能或插件,而目标电脑上缺少相关支持。
5. 文件路径过长
- Windows系统对文件路径长度有限制,如果路径过长可能导致文件无法被识别。
二、解决方法详解
方法一:尝试修复文件
1. 打开Excel后,点击左上角的“文件”选项卡。
2. 在左侧菜单中选择“打开”,然后找到目标文件所在位置。
3. 点击文件名右侧的小箭头,选择“打开并修复”。
4. 如果成功修复,文件将恢复正常;若失败,则需尝试其他方法。
方法二:检查文件扩展名
1. 右键单击目标文件,选择“重命名”。
2. 确保文件扩展名为`.xls`(97-2003版本)或`.xlsx`(2007及以上版本)。
3. 若扩展名不正确,请手动修改为正确的类型,并保存更改后再试。
方法三:使用专业工具恢复
1. 下载并安装第三方文件恢复工具(如万兴恢复专家、DiskGenius等)。
2. 将问题文件导入工具中,选择“修复”功能进行扫描。
3. 根据提示完成操作后,尝试重新打开文件。
方法四:转换文件格式
1. 将文件另存为低版本格式(如`.xls`),再尝试在高版本Excel中打开。
2. 或者将文件转换为PDF格式,通过其他软件提取其中的数据。
方法五:清理病毒或恶意软件
1. 运行杀毒软件对电脑进行全面扫描。
2. 清理发现的病毒或木马,重启电脑后再尝试打开文件。
方法六:调整文件路径
1. 将文件移动到根目录或其他较短路径下。
2. 再次尝试打开文件,确保路径长度不会超过系统限制。
三、预防措施建议
1. 定期备份重要文件:养成良好的数据管理习惯,避免因意外情况导致数据丢失。
2. 避免非正常退出:使用Ctrl+Alt+Del组合键退出Excel,而非直接关机。
3. 定期更新软件:保持Office套件处于最新状态,以获得更好的兼容性和安全性。
4. 谨慎下载文件:避免从不可信来源下载文件,防止感染病毒或恶意软件。
通过以上方法,大多数“Excel无法打开文件,因为文件或文件扩展名无效”的问题都可以得到妥善解决。如果仍然无法解决问题,可以考虑联系专业的技术支持团队寻求帮助。希望本文能为大家提供有效的指导,提高工作效率!